AGRITRADE 2019 calls all suppliers of fresh, frozen and ready-to-eat food to display their products to 150 international buyers

Guatemalan producers and businessmen will display a brand-new range of agriculture products at the 19th edition of AGRITRADE Expo & Conference, including: blueberries, blackberries, cherries, raspberries, avocados, coffee, limes, mini vegetables, zucchinis, green beans, snow peas and ornamental plants. With the development of new Guatemalan products, the country expects to exceed the US$1.1 billion exported on 2018.

AGRITRADE Expo & Conference is the largest platform to promote agriculture exports in Latin America. It seeks to increase agriculture exports by increasing international businesses for companies along the agriculture value chain. That is why we call small and medium agriculture producers, suppliers of raw products and logistics companies to become part of the 180 stands on the exhibition floor of AGRITRADE 2019 and establish direct contact with the more than 150 international buyers that will attend the event, said Mr. Estuardo Castro, president of AGRITRADE’s organizing committee.

The event will have three business rounds, which include: 1) producers and exporters; 2) international chains and exporters; and 3) international buyers and exporters. With this in mind, AGRITRADE’s organizing committee calls all Guatemalan companies related with agriculture, including frozen, ready-to-eat, pre-cut and pre-packaged products to participate in AGRITRADE Expo & Conference 2019.

AGEXPORT’s Business Intelligence Unit has already confirmed the participation of buyers from Spain, Chile, Canada and England. We have also invited important supermarkets and distributors from Canada, the United States, Central America, Chile, Europe and Israel. Among the 150 international buyers expected to attend the event, 80% will be first-time attendees at AGRITRADE Expo & Conference, remarked Mr. Castro.

The 19th edition of AGRITRADE Expo & Conference will take place in Santo Domingo Hotel in Antigua Guatemala from March 21-23, 2019.
